Church roof shingle rep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the protective layer of shingles on a church or similar property. This service involves inspecting the existing shingles for damage, replacing missing or broken shingles, and addressing any underlying issues that could compromise the roof’s integrity. Local contractors use specialized tools and materials to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with the existing roof, helping to extend its lifespan and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to keep the roof watertight and structurally sound, safeguarding the building’s interior from leaks and weather-related damage.
Shingle repair services are essential for addressing common problems such as cracked, curling, or missing shingles, which can develop over time due to exposure to the elements. Other issues include granule loss, which weakens shingles and reduces their effectiveness, and damage caused by storms, high winds, or falling debris.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ent leaks, mold growth, and wood rot, which often lead to more costly repairs if left unaddressed. These services help property owners maintain the appearance and functionality of their roofs, ensuring the building remains protected against the elements.

The overview below groups typical Church Roof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prairie Village, KS.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or shingle repairs such as replacing a few damaged shingles us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.
Moderate Repairs - When repairs involve replacing larger sections or addressing multiple areas, costs can range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ners needing more extensive work but not a full roof replacement.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ete shingle roof replacements generally cost between $5,000 and $12,000, depending on roof size and shingle type.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, though most fall within the typical range for standard homes.
Emergency or Complex Repairs - Larger, more complicated repairs such as structural fixes or emergency work can reach $15,000 or more. These are less common but can be necessary for extensive damage or unusual roof designs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What signs indicate that a church roof shingle repair is needed? Common signs include missing, cracked, or curling shingles, water leaks inside the building, and visible damage or wear on the roof surface.
Can damaged shingles affect the overall integrity of a church roof? Yes, compromised shingles can lead to leaks, water damage, and further deterioration of the roof structure over time.
What types of shingle repairs do local contractors typically perform on church roofs? They often handle replacing damaged shingles, sealing leaks, and restoring areas affected by weather or age-related wear.
Is it possible to prevent shingle damage on a church roof? Regular inspections and timely repairs can help prevent minor issues from developing into more significant damage.
How do local service providers determine if a roof needs shingle repair? They assess the roof visually for damage, check for signs of leaks, and evaluate the condition of existing shingles to recommend necessary repairs.
